Output e856214a9b4b1cf0fc67f7a18f325528261ab5a29ec7c18289f0c1724f1ea0dc:1

value
626124928
script pubkey
OP_0 OP_PUSHBYTES_20 bc2965e779c81f8a874a31547a1d0e77e5bd9fa3
address
ltc1qhs5ktemeeq0c4p62x92858gwwljmm8arceuwaf
transaction
e856214a9b4b1cf0fc67f7a18f325528261ab5a29ec7c18289f0c1724f1ea0dc
spent
true